Output 67238a951e14dd884bf3490c610752cc34f944f74a5013939e9588d4f91a0cc0:0

value
655423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f79d97e90eb0b68a6319b1a8b8c884b929345a OP_EQUAL
address
3BzLEfMwAT3quoxaZ2sAj4JDUDCSCS6J4b
transaction
67238a951e14dd884bf3490c610752cc34f944f74a5013939e9588d4f91a0cc0
confirmations
384914
spent
true